The Role
The successful candidate will drive outcomes and support in all aspects of the project commercial and contract functions, including but not limited to:
- Formation and management of RFQ packages and Subcontractor tendering;
- Administration of subcontract packages, including management of variations, EOT and daywork claims;
- Perform cost control and reporting duties for end of month reporting and client contract reports;
- Attend weekly subcontractor meetings representing Civmec's commercial interests as required;
- Drafting and submission of notices of delay, extensions of time, subcontracts and or supplier agreements required for the project;
- Provide support to the project team in the preparation of relevant notices within designated timeframes;
- Notify clients of any issues, special circumstances or breaches of contract;
- Liaising with subcontractors to ensure all relevant insurances are current and legal (i.e. workers compensation)
- Revise and retain contract registers highlighting payment conditions payment claims; and
- Maintain company standards of documentation and records for Quality Assurance purposes;
About You
To be successful in the role you will possess the following:
- Tertiary Qualification in a relevant field is desired but not necessary
- Minimum 3-4 years' experience in a role as a Contract Administrator or Quantity Surveyor;
- Previous experience within the construction industry is essential;
- Strong, clear and effective communication skills, both written and verbal; and
- Strong understanding of commercial management and project controls.
